President Muhammadu Buhari led administration has reacted to the reports making rounds that the men of Nigeria Customs Service at the Nigeria-Seme border are collecting bribes despite border closure.

The Nigerian government closed its borders some months ago to curb smuggling activities, though it recently announced that it may consider reopening the borders on January 31, 2020.

The development was revealed in a circular dated November 1, 2019 (NCS/ENF/ABJ/221/S.45) and signed by the Comptroller of Customs in charge of enforcement, Victor David Dimka, to the Sector Coordinators, joint border operations drill (Exercise Swift Response), Sectors 1, 2, 3 & 4.

The accusation of collecting bribes at the Nigeria-Seme border was levelled against Customs officers by a Twitter user.

He wrote, “If Buhari did not know, he should know now that borders are not closed oo. I was at seme border, you give custom money and pass, depending on your car.”

“Big car N100,000 and the smaller ones in price is N50,000 and no receipt. All those customs at borders are making huge money daily”.

President Buhari’s Special Assistant on social media, Lauretta Onochie, in her reaction said the situation has been reported to the appropriate authority for necessary action.

Onochie took to her Twitter account and wrote, “Thank you for this information, it has been passed on and it’s being investigated.”
